An absolute treasure of a cafe well worth a visit. At the south end of the bay stretching up to Morecombe and the Lake District on a clear day the views from the cliffs are breathtaking. All the produce is cooked in house, the baking is outstanding, imaginative and totally delicious. Salad boxes or home made panini's and focaccia for lunch grab and go, tea/coffee/milkshakes. Local ice cream its all here. Car park opposite and walk along the cliff tops just out the back, with Roman Tombs to view.

We went to Curiosity Corner Cafe for the first time today. There’s a great selection of homemade cakes with unusual flavours. We tried the Orange and Almond cake with passion fruit curd plus the Blackcurrant and Liquorice cakes. Both were very tasty and extremely light. Can’t wait to try some of the others.
Today, we visited the café and enjoyed coffee and cake before strolling along the seafront in Morecambe. The gingerbread with apple topping was delightful. Upon returning to Heysham Village, we revisited the café and indulged in a delicious creamy mushroom soup with lentils and basil oil. I truly adore this place and only wish it was closer to home.
